What is Google Patents Search?

Google Patent Search is a free web-based patent search tool that designers, entrepreneurs, and businesses can use Google Patents is currently in beta, however, it can provide a very helpful and useful web-based patent search. Google Patent Search US Google uses its book search innovation to understand text in patent archives to make searching easier.

Google Patents was launched in 2006 as a way to search through many accepted patents. The search motor data set includes patents from more than 12 unique countries, including the United States. Searching through Google Patents is free. See Google Patents to start a free search. The search utility in Google Patents includes innovations used in Google Book Search, which further develops text recognition in USPTO patent archives. The invention makes it easier to search through long and complicated patent reports.

At the time it was originally sent, the Google patents included information from the USPTO as-is. This data is in the public domain, including insights on patents and recordings. As Google Patents has evolved, it now includes information on additional countries. Thus, the site is helpful for global patent searches.

Also, you can search for explicit sorts of patent reports through Google Patents:

  • U.S.-published patent applications
  • Granted U.S. patents

As indicated by the site, the patent information includes any patent granted from 1790 to a few months later. This means that any patent filed or granted recently will not be searchable. World Protected Innovation Association (WIPO) patents, also known as WO patents, are additionally recorded in Google Patents. These global patents cover different countries according to the United Countries Settlement. If you’ve ever used the WIPO data set to run a search, you’ll understand why Google Patents is a particularly helpful tool.

With Google Patents, you can see outlines of patent cases or full images of patents. It’s equally easy to run prior art searches or download patents in PDF format. In a search on Google Patents, you’ll find:

  • Specific claims made.
  • Full description.
  • The patent’s legal status.
  • Expiration date.
  • Application number.
  • Abstract.
  • Patent citations.
  • Patent issue date.
  • Original and/or current patent owner.
